Tenn. Code Ann. § 53-7-305

Authority of commissioner to promulgate tolerance regulations

Acts 1972, ch. 604, § 5; T.C.A., § 52-939.

(1) The commissioner shall promulgate regulations setting forth tolerances for biological residues in or on animals or animal products that are consistent with tolerances adopted under authority of the Tennessee Food, Drug and Cosmetic Act, compiled in chapter 1 of this title and the Tennessee Meat and Poultry Inspection Act, compiled in part 2 of this chapter.

(2) No tolerances may be adopted that are in excess of or that are more restrictive than those adopted by the United States department of agriculture or the federal food and drug administration for biological residues.
